WebGuttural pouch mycosis is a fungal infection that affects horses. Guttural pouches are unique to few species of animals, including the horse. These structures are large air filled sacs, positioned on either side of the neck, … WebMay 28, 2016 · Guttural pouch mycosis is a serious and potentially fatal disease of horses. The disease is characterized by fungal infection of the roof of one or occasionally both guttural pouches. No age, sex, breed, or geographic predisposition to guttural pouch mycosis has been identified. Air can get in, … WebThe guttural pouches are two air filled sacs which open into the back of the horses’ throat. Bacteria can reside in these pouches without the horse showing any signs of being unwell. These horses are known as carriers and can act as a reservoir for infection to other animals.
